Abstract
The present report explores a number of regulatory, normative, and conceptual dimensions pertaining to work performed in a self-employed capacity. The report was commissioned by the ETUC in 2017 following its call for legal expertise on the topic “New trade union strategies for new forms of employment”. In line with that call, the report explores a new legal conceptual framework for the analysis of the normative and regulatory challenges arising from the proliferation of ‘new forms of employment’, and in particular from the growth of forms of work that, by virtue of their being classified as autonomous or quasi-autonomous, fall outside the protective umbrella of labour and social security law.
